Submission + - Iran Claims Space Launch

massivefoot writes: Iranian TV claims Iran has launched its first rocket into space. Iran already has a civilian satellite programme but so far it has relied on Russia to put its satellites into orbit. The article contains few details, this appears to be breaking news.

Submission + - Nintendo DS: best-selling hand held in history

doomxq2 writes: "Nintendo has managed to take the world by storm with the Nintendo DS. An announcement made by Nintendo said that the DS has reached the 10 million mark faster than any other game console. They are receiving a lot of acclaim from Europe and continue to do so especially with their current games being sold. Nintendogs and Brain Age are overpowering in units sold in Europe over Japan and America. Too further their success claims they also managed to inform us a few days later that the DS also reached the 10 million mark in total units sold in North and South America. Journal Journal: Medical privacy: You have none. Psych notes are public

Your most private thoughts that you share with your psychotherapist have been scanned and merged with your general medical records, where they are now available to anybody who sues your insurance company over a fender-bender auto accident, if your hospital is like Stanford Hospital & Clinics (and most are).
